The Andrew Lutton Honours Boards
Lisnagarvey Hockey Club were pleased to accept 2 Honours Boards donated by the Lutton & Lappin families in memory of Andrew (Andi) Lutton who died in a tragic accident at the Hockey Club in 1993 aged 12. Lisnagarvey Chairman Ian MacDonnell referred to the strong links with the Lutton & Lappin families and was pleased that one of the new Honours boards was for the Club Patrons with the current Patron being Jim Lappin – Andrew’s grandfather who attended the handover ceremony. The Chairman also remarked that the boards inscription referred to Andi as a “fine young man in the making” and would be a fitting tribute to Andrew within the Lisnagarvey Clubhouse.
